Ch. 58 - Capture
Strictly speaking, Xu Zimo’s true reason for coming to Ten-Mile Town was to capture this Nightmare Beast.
Dreams are considered a branch of the River of Time. In his previous life, after Xu Zimo had reached the Paragon Meridian Realm, he should have begun forging his own path in martial arts.
But back then, he was lost, uncertain about his path, unable to break through further.
That was, until he unintentionally arrived in Ten-Mile Town. In that previous life, the Nightmare Beast hadn’t been discovered so early, it had spent a long time growing and maturing, its dream powers covering several hundred miles.
It was under the pressure of life and death within the Nightmare Beast’s dreamscape that Xu Zimo first comprehended the profound mysteries of the River of Time.
Past, Present, Future!
He took his first step on the path of his own martial dao and ultimately created the technique he now cultivated: Grand Freedom Sovereign Codex.
The Nightmare Beast’s dream power was incredibly helpful to Xu Zimo’s cultivation. Whether he could break into the God Meridian Realm and elevate his dao even higher depended critically on this creature.
Dreams are a tributary of the River of Time. For instance, you might suddenly realize a moment in real life feels incredibly familiar, like you’ve experienced it long ago.
When you think carefully, you might remember that you once dreamed about this very event happening in the future. You just didn’t realize it at the time.
In his previous life, Xu Zimo had successfully captured this Nightmare Beast. It had played a vital role in helping him refine his martial dao.
Later on, however, the Nightmare Beast had died.
But now that life had given him another chance, the creature once again hadn’t escaped his grasp.
The Nightmare Beast feeds on dreams. Like Little Gui had asked earlier, why didn’t it kill everyone at once after trapping them in the dreamscape?
That’s because this Nightmare Beast was still in its juvenile stage. It only needed to consume one person’s dream each day to survive.
The others were merely being raised as livestock, ensuring a steady food supply.
The Nightmare Beast was extremely rare. As far as Xu Zimo knew, the only place in the entire Primordial Heartlands where one could find such a beast was in the Elden Lands.
The Elden Lands were one of the Ten Forbidden Grounds, long since occupied by an organization called Divine Gate.
In every era, the only people who could access the Elden Lands, aside from Grand Emperors, were a mere handful of chosen individuals.
“Seems like you know quite a bit,” Hu Yingying said, eyeing Xu Zimo in surprise.
She waved her right hand, white spiritforce rising from her body. The Nightmare Beast let out a sky-piercing roar.
Its sleek, floating form shot toward Xu Zimo.
From the side, Little Gui quickly pulled out his iron staff, unleashing his Demon Berserker Staff Technique. The shadows of the staff layered like mountains, slicing the air with sharp “whoosh” sounds.
Dark spiritforce gathered on the weapon as it came crashing down on the Nightmare Beast.
But strangely, the Nightmare Beast didn’t dodge, the iron staff passed right through its body, hitting nothing at all.
The Nightmare Beast opened its small mouth and let out a series of strange “bloop-bloop-bloop” sound waves.
Little Gui immediately began bleeding from all seven orifices. It felt like a massive boulder had slammed into him.
He was launched across the room and slammed into the door with a crash.
But he quickly leapt back to his feet, wiped the blood from his face, and looked at the Nightmare Beast with serious determination.
“You all step aside, normal attacks won’t work on it,” Xu Zimo said, waving his hand.
The Nightmare Beast didn’t truly exist in the physical world. It resided in a dimensional space, which is how it could consume the dreams of others so freely.
Xu Zimo’s spiritforce surged, activating all three of his opened Meridian Gates. This was the first time he was unleashing the true power of his own path.
The Grand Freedom Sovereign Codex its power from the River of Time. Ripples of temporal energy danced in his palms.
As the Nightmare Beast charged toward him, Xu Zimo’s hands formed a net of temporal power, engulfing the entire creature.
The Nightmare Beast roared in protest, releasing bursts of sound wave bubbles from its mouth.
Xu Zimo smiled calmly as the temporal net compressed around the creature.
The Nightmare Beast shrieked in alarm as its body shrunk smaller and smaller, until it was no larger than a fist.
Xu Zimo grabbed it and, without hesitation, swallowed it whole.
After reaching the True Meridian Realm, Xu Zimo had formed a spatial domain inside his body, similar to a cultivator’s dantian.
Within that space were countless glowing points of light, like stars in the night sky, dazzling and brilliant.
Once he unlocked one more Meridian Gate and reached the Desolate Meridian Realm, he would be able to forge his True-Fate Soul.
Those shining points were Dao resonance fragments, the raw material to forge that soul.
The Nightmare Beast now resided inside that internal space, thrashing and struggling in vain.
But the dimensional space of the beast had already been sealed by Xu Zimo’s internal world, it was trapped in another layer of reality.
In short: Xu Zimo’s inner world completely imprisoned the Nightmare Beast. It could float, rage, and scream, but it could no longer escape.
“What… did you do!?” Hu Yingying shouted in horror, trying to summon the Nightmare Beast, only to find the bond severed.
“How about we make a deal?” Xu Zimo said with a grin.
“What deal?” Hu Yingying backed away nervously, full of suspicion.
“Bring me another Nightmare Beast, and I’ll spare your life,” Xu Zimo replied.
“In your dreams,” she sneered, and leapt out the nearby window.
Xu Zimo calmly drew Shadow Tyrant from his back. A slash of dark blade light swept through the air, slicing space itself.
The blade aura, coated in the power of annihilation, struck Hu Yingying from behind.
Black mist burst from her body, and a demonic face, twisted and hideous, rose into the air.
The face locked eyes with Xu Zimo, then dissolved into a beam of light and vanished into the distance.
Little Gui raised his staff to give chase, but Xu Zimo held him back.
“Don’t bother. I’m counting on her to bring me another Nightmare Beast for revenge,” Xu Zimo chuckled.
He gazed at the fading black mist.
“They say the people of Divine Gate are filthy rich. They control one of the forbidden grounds after all. Dangerous, yes, but filled with hidden treasures.”
As the black mist vanished, Hu Yingying’s body collapsed to the floor.
Steward Hu rushed over and cradled her in his arms.
“There’s no saving her. She’s already dead,” Xu Zimo said, shaking his head as he met the man’s pleading gaze.
He then retrieved the mouth harp from her body.
Because the Nightmare Beast was still in its juvenile stage, its dreamscapes were full of flaws.
That’s why it needed this instrument to play a lullaby, numbing the senses of those trapped in the dreams.
